How Do Auto Repair Shops Get Recommended by ChatGPT?

Direct answer

Auto repair shops get recommended by ChatGPT when the model can find plain-language proof of honesty, pricing, and specialty fit, drawn from your website and review language. Drivers increasingly ask ChatGPT questions like "who is an honest mechanic near me" or "what should a brake job cost" before they call anyone, so the shops it can quote with confidence are the ones it names first.

Why do drivers ask ChatGPT about repair shops before calling one?

Auto repair runs on information asymmetry, so drivers use ChatGPT to research fairness and trust before they ever pick up the phone.

Most drivers cannot tell whether a noise, a quote, or a recommended repair is legitimate, so they ask ChatGPT to translate the situation and set expectations. Questions like "is this fair pricing" or "am I being scammed" are really shop-selection questions in disguise. A shop that has published honest, checkable answers to those underlying questions is easier for ChatGPT to name with confidence.

What makes ChatGPT confident enough to name a specific shop?

Extractable statements about pricing, specialties, and warranty terms that read like plain sentences rather than marketing copy.

ChatGPT composes answers from claims it can quote and check, so a page stating a diagnostic fee, a typical brake job range, or a hybrid and EV service capability gives it something usable. Vague language about quality or trust without specifics is much harder for the model to repeat confidently, so pricing pages and specialty pages carry more weight than a homepage slogan.

How do reviews influence what ChatGPT says about a shop?

ChatGPT tends to reflect the honesty language that shows up repeatedly in genuine customer reviews.

Because the trust bar in auto repair is low industry-wide, reviews that specifically mention honest diagnosis, clear explanations, or fair pricing stand out and can shape how a shop gets described. Review language mentioning that a shop did not invent unnecessary repairs is a differentiator ChatGPT can draw on, provided that language exists somewhere for it to read and cite alongside your published pricing and specialty pages.

ChatGPT readiness for auto repair shops

  • Diagnostic fee and common-job price ranges published as plain text
  • Make and drivetrain specialties stated clearly, including hybrid or EV capability
  • Certifications, years in business, and warranty terms written out, not just shown as logos
  • Plain-language pages explaining common symptoms and what they typically mean
  • A steady flow of genuine reviews that mention honesty and clear explanations

Common mistakes to avoid

  • Listing certifications only as logo images with no accompanying text
  • Leaving pricing entirely off the site and asking customers to call for a quote
  • Treating specialty work as implied rather than stating it directly by make or drivetrain

Frequently asked questions

Does ChatGPT know my shop specializes in European cars if I never say so on my site?

Probably not reliably. Specialty claims need to exist as plain text somewhere ChatGPT can read, such as a dedicated European-make page, or the model has little to work with beyond a general listing.

Can a small independent shop compete with a large chain in ChatGPT answers?

Yes, because ChatGPT responds to documentation rather than shop size. A small shop with clear pricing, stated specialties, and honest reviews can be named ahead of a larger, less-documented competitor.

Will ChatGPT mention my warranty if it is only in my paper invoices?

No. If warranty terms only exist on paper or in-person, ChatGPT has nothing to read. They need to be published in plain text on the site to be quotable.

How does ChatGPT handle a question like 'am I being scammed' for a specific repair?

It typically explains what the repair involves and a reasonable price range, then may point toward shops whose published pricing and reviews support a transparent answer.

Does responding to negative reviews affect ChatGPT visibility?

It can help indirectly. Calm, specific responses add to the honesty signal reviews already provide.
